我建好表以后插入数据,但是主键显示都是0,请问怎么处理???
解决方案 »
- 为什么授权成功之后还是查询不到记录
- oracle存储过程 语法
- 求一个ORACLE语句
- oracle连接中文字符乱码的问题
- 如何把对四个表查询的四条变成一个嵌套查询语句
- 如何在oracle增加字符
- 急,相隔10分钟的判断如何写?
- ora-00001 update 在insert DUPLICATE后,执行时候报错。之前不报错 有人见过吗?
- 关于SQL*Plus里的set timing on命令中显示的时间问题
- 一道SQL题 实在想不出该怎么写
- oracle触发器问题
- 求帮忙···tnsname.ora出错,配置Net Configuration Assistant 创建本地net服务名 点击无反应
该如何处理?成为
这样的显示结果
u1@EMREP> create table dept(dept_id number(6) primary key,dept_name varchar2(20) not null);Table created.u1@EMREP> insert into dept values(0,'IT');1 row created.u1@EMREP> insert into dept values(1,'FINACIAL');1 row created.u1@EMREP> commit;Commit complete.u1@EMREP> select * from dept; DEPT_ID DEPT_NAME
---------- --------------------
0 IT
1 FINACIAL
主键不可能重复,drop掉表,退出重建试试2)sqlplus的显示确实不是很人性
可以自己调
比如:
col 字段 for ax --x表示字符宽度 如:col dept_name for a10;